Capsule scores by dimension

  • Genre Clarity: 8/10 — Cute casual adventure clearly signaled. The adorable cat character with halo and wings immediately communicates a whimsical, light-hearted casual game. The soft pastel sky background and Valentine's Day theming reinforce the cozy indie adventure vibe. At tiny size, the character silhouette and angelic treatment remain instantly readable and genre-appropriate.
  • Title Readability: 7/10 — Title readable at small, minor tagline blur. The large primary title 'FIND KITTENS 10' in bold white with black outline reads clearly at all sizes and has good contrast against the sky. The 'VALENTINE'S DAY' tagline in smaller text becomes difficult to parse at tiny size due to reduced letter spacing and size. At small capsule size, both text elements remain legible with strategic placement in the upper left.
  • Contrast & Color: 8/10 — Strong warm palette pops on dark. The warm orange-brown cat character with golden halo creates excellent value separation against the cool blue-pink sky gradient, and will maintain silhouette clarity against Steam's dark background. The pastel clouds and sky provide depth layering while the character's warm tones anchor the composition. At tiny size, the warm-cool color separation ensures the character reads as a distinct focal point.
  • Uniqueness & Polish: 7/10 — Charming character art, slight template feel. The cat illustration has appealing proportions and expression with professional rendering and clean linework that suggests quality indie craft. The angelic theming is thematically on-brand for a Valentine's Day find-the-kitten game with romantic symbolism. However, the composition feels somewhat standard for the cozy indie game space—the character-on-sky-background approach, while well-executed, lacks a distinctive hook that would make this stand out from similar casual adventure capsules.
  • Brand Consistency: 6/10 — Cute kitten identity clear, minimal signature. The series uses a consistent cute cat mascot character that serves as an instantly recognizable brand element for the FIND KITTENS franchise. The soft pastels, gentle art style, and whimsical theming are internally cohesive and match the game's core loop of discovering and painting cats. There are no jarring style breaks, but the visual identity lacks a truly distinctive signature motif or color palette that would make this memorable beyond the cute cat execution.
  • Composition: 8/10 — Clear focal point, balanced layout, safe edges. The cat character anchors the center-right composition with the halo drawing the eye upward, while the title sits securely in the upper left with clear margins. The sky gradient provides breathing room without dead space, and the character position avoids edge cropping hazards on Steam. At small and tiny sizes, the focal hierarchy remains strong with the cat clearly dominant and the text readable without visual competition.

What works

  • Character readability at scale. The cat silhouette, halo, and expression remain charming and instantly recognizable from full size down to tiny thumbnail due to clean linework and strong shape design.
  • Color contrast against dark background. The warm orange character and cool pastel sky create natural value separation that will pop distinctly on Steam's dark interface without requiring artificial glow effects.
  • Title placement and legibility. The primary 'FIND KITTENS 10' text uses bold sans-serif with black outline strategically placed on the less busy upper left, maintaining readability at all viewing sizes.
  • Thematic coherence. The angelic cat with Valentine's Day theming creates clear narrative framing that signals the game's romantic, whimsical tone without confusion.

What hurts the capsule

  • Tagline illegibility at tiny size. The 'VALENTINE'S DAY' subtitle becomes blurry and difficult to read at 120x45 resolution due to small font size and thin letterforms.
  • Generic composition template. The character-centered-on-gradient approach, while competent, mirrors many cozy indie games and lacks a distinctive compositional hook or unique visual storytelling element.
  • Limited visual uniqueness. The soft pastel palette and cute character execution, though well-done, follows familiar conventions in the indie casual space without a signature visual element that would differentiate this from competing titles.

Priority fixes

  1. [title_readability] Remove or enlarge the 'VALENTINE'S DAY' tagline, or integrate it directly into the main title composition at a readable size across all scales
  2. [uniqueness_polish] Add a secondary visual element—such as a subtle heart particle effect, color-painting flourish, or environmental detail—that communicates the core 'color painting' mechanic and distinguishes this from generic cute character capsules
  3. [composition] Consider adding a minimal background detail (silhouette of another kitten or a location hint) in the lower right safe area to enhance narrative depth without competing with the focal character

Store copy priority fixes

  1. [feature_communication] Expand the coloring mechanic into a selling point: Replace 'The map is colorable' with 'Every cat you find restores color to the scene, transforming monochrome landscapes into vibrant illustrations' to highlight the emotional reward loop.
  2. [tone_match] Fix grammar errors: Correct 'will will' to 'will,' remove the misplaced parenthesis, and rewrite 'There is a hint' to 'Hint system helps when you're stuck' to improve polish and professionalism.
  3. [uniqueness] Add a comparative hook to the short description: Consider revising to 'Find hidden cats and paint a grayscale world back to life in this relaxing Valentine's adventure' to emphasize the unique color-unlock mechanic upfront.
  4. [feature_communication] Rewrite feature list explanations: Convert bullet points into benefit-driven sentences; for example, '2.5D effect' becomes 'Beautiful hand-drawn 2.5D visuals bring depth to each scene' to help players understand why features matter.
